The Corinthia Grand Hotel Astoria, steps from La Grand Place in Brussels' historic heart, offers facials and massages at the Corinthia Spa by Sisley. Guests can savor meals at two restaurants, relax with drinks at two bars, and stay connected with WiFi throughout their stay.
Luxury hotel remodelled in 2024 and located near La Grand Place
Located close to Brussels Christmas Market, Corinthia Grand Hotel Astoria Brussels provides a terrace, designer shops on-site and a coffee shop/cafe. Indulge in a body treatment, a body scrub and a facial at the on-site spa. Enjoy a meal at the two on-site restaurants. In addition to dry cleaning/laundry services and 2 bars, guests can connect to free in-room WiFi.

Still 'Under Construction'
This five-star property has quite a few things to improve upon after reopening last year. The renovation is beautiful, certainly, but that doesn't make an experience. Several issues: 1) the pool and spa is actually NOT open so don't expect that and don't believe the false advertising. I was so disappointed as I had booked for this reason. 2) the thermostat didn't work and my room was stuck at 30 degrees C. for hours (not eco friendly). 3) the room service was slow (over 45 minutes for a salad). 4) costly menus and extras at every step. 5) absolutely no way to dry your hair or use the hairdryer in the bathroom or even in the room as there are no outlets in the bathroom or near a mirrror. I had to ask for an extension cord and was late for my event! 6) no full length mirror. strange for a 5* hotel 7) loud construction noises and banging on 2nd floor as the hotel is still undergoing renovations on the upper floors and does not tell guests this when they book. 8) my final invoice was incorrect and I had to make the corrections for the reception team. 9) breakfast coffee was cold. 10) room service didn't come until 4 or 5 pm one day even though I had the sign to clean on... which conflicted with my evening and is atypical. In short, it's a gorgeous property but they have some tweaks to take care of that will improve the stay and operations. While rooms are discounted at present, they should probably roll back pricing more to make up for the 4* experience.
